About Ravenswood

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Ravenswood is a four-bedroom detached house in Burton On Trent (DE13 0AW). It has a recorded floor area of 205 m² (around 2207 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(December 2008) shows an F (score 24), near the bottom of the EPC scale. Main heating runs on lpg. The latest certificate is from December 2008,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

Held since September 2009 — that's 17 years off the open market, well above the local norm.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. 3 planning records sit against the property, 3 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, an annexe and solar panel installation,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 205 m² it's 16.5% larger than the typical home in the postcode (176 m² median across 13 E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£473,000 is 46.4% above the 2009 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£146/sq ft) was about 35%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
